Email Campaign Reporting
After a campaign is published, you will be redirected to the individual dashboard for that campaign. The dashboard will show you a number of tiles that report on various aspects. Clicking on some of these tiles will show you the associated data.
Campaign Tiles

Campaign Sent

Contacts the campaign has been sent to.

Campaign Email Read
Unique contacts who have read the campaign email.

Campaign Unread
Contacts who haven't read the campaign email.

Campaign Hard Bounce
A Hard Bounce is when an email cannot be delivered for permanent reasons e.g. email address doesn’t exist, email recipient’s server not accepting emails.
We remove these automatically from lists, so your sender reputation remains intact.

Campaign Soft Bounce
A Soft Bounce is when an email cannot be delivered due to something temporary e.g. the recipient inbox might be full. Most of the email clients will try to redeliver these emails over the following few days.

Campaign Links Clicked
Contacts who have clicked on what URL links included in the email/s.

Campaign Survey Viewed / Campaign Part Responded / Campaign Survey Completed
If the email campaign included a form or survey, these tiles will apply. Who has viewed the form or survey, who has part responded to the form or survey and who has fully completed the form or survey.

Find out more about creating forms and surveys that will record Part Responded.

Active Campaign Participant
Contacts that are still moving through a live campaign and are yet to hit a Trigger or Action.

Campaign Participants
All the contacts in the campaign.

Campaign MicroMoments
If your email campaign has included a MicroMoment, the single click results will be shown in this pie chart.
At the top of the dashboard, there are menu items that enable you to make changes to the campaign and easily present your findings.
Screenshot2021-11-25at16.09.48.png
Back
This will take you back to the list of other campaigns that you have created.

Add Contacts
Add single or lists of contacts to the campaign workflow after publishing. 

Alerts
If your campaign includes an arkflux form or survey,  you can switch off notifications specifically for the campaign. If you choose to toggle the notification to receive alerts, upon submission of the form or survey, you will receive an email to inform you of the action. 

Manage Tab

User Permissions 
Choose which users within the platform are authorised to view the campaign. 

Design Report
If your campaign includes an arkflux form or survey, you can design your own report to reflect the answers in Pie or Graph charts.

View Workflow
View the standard and/or the advanced workflow of the campaign in Publish mode. 

Edit Workflow
Edit the campaign to allow for small alterations to the workflow such as changes to the form or email template.

Switch Off Campaign
If your campaign includes an arkflux form or survey, this will stop any future submissions being submitted. 

Reset Workflow to Republish
 
Reset the Workflow to Republish the campaign again. This will remove the existing data within the tiles and resend the email to the contacts entered. 

Share Results 
Share the tiles reports with email addresses of contacts that  - these can be users in the platform or contacts.

Download
Download the data from the campaign into an Excel, CSV or HTML report automatically.

Print 
Print the dashboard tiles and reporting. 
Note:  You can view the read rate/links clicked/unsubscribes and hard bounces of multiple emails in one campaign via the table below - especially useful for email drip campaigns

Personalising the Dashboard

The pen allows for you move around the tiles on the page to suit your liking and the plus symbol allows for you to add new tiles to the page from a list, all you need to do is click on the ones that you would like to add. The plus icon allows you to add and remove appropriate tiles relevant to the campaign.

If your campaign includes a form and survey, the submissions will be shown below the dashboard widgets and reporting. Click into each form submission to see contact answers and from there, view their profiles.

Contact / Company Timeline
Email reporting on the contact timeline has now been grouped to enable a more streamline look.

If a contact reads the same email multiple times, it will detail the number or reads on a single 'Email Sent' timeline entry.
Screenshot_2023-07-13_at_13.20.00.png
Clicking on the timeline entry will show the email on a blade with the read details listed at the bottom:
